November 1, 2024 – The federal Highway Trust Fund spent $26.7 billion more in the just-completed fiscal year 2024 than it received in net highway user tax payments, meaning that 38.5 cents out of every dollar spent out of the Trust Fund in 2024 came from General Fund bailouts, not from highway users.

November 1, 2024 – Next week, Nashville voters will decide whether to increase local sales taxes by a half-point and use the proceeds to fund an ambitious program of mass transit expansion and street upgrades.
